'daddy'

Since Sebastien likes reading, he was puzzling out words I was writing on his paper while we waited for food at Pain Quotidien.

I had written "daddy" and he wasn't able to read it, which was odd because that's one of the first words he learned to read. So I told him what it was and he said, "But there's no 'D' in it, Mommy. "  Turns out I've been writing DADDY all in caps for him until now and he hadn't made the connection with lower case letters yet. Fascinating how the mind works as it learns...
